Mural theme:
Friendship.
Background to mural creation:
Selwyn House is a year 1-8 school. There is a friendship seat where younger students can go if they can’t find a friend to play with at morning tea and lunch. The In-School Problem Solving girls from year 7-8 felt this area needed to be more attractive, so they gathered ideas from all over the school and created this mural.
Alongside the mural, the girls have made games and collected toys to make this a space that younger children will gravitate to.
